1. 程式人生 > >sqlite查詢日期型別資料時出現問題的解決方法

sqlite查詢日期型別資料時出現問題的解決方法

 SQLite資料庫裡面有一列是日期格式資料。通過C#查詢語句查詢該資料,會報一個錯誤,不識別這種日期格式資料。那麼對於該資料庫如何通過C#語句來查詢呢?

經過查詢資料,發現在插入資料時,需要用date.ToString("s"),否則插入的資料不是正確的日期格式,自然查詢時就出錯了。

相關推薦

sqlite查詢日期型別資料出現問題的解決方法

 SQLite資料庫裡面有一列是日期格式資料。通過C#查詢語句查詢該資料,會報一個錯誤,不識別這種日期格式資料。那麼對於該資料庫如何通過C#語句來查詢呢? 經過查詢資料,發現在插入資料時,需要用date.ToString("s"),否則插入的資料不是正確的日期格式,自然查詢

mybatis增加/更新日期型別資料String到date的轉化

實體裡面是String,但是表裡是date,臨時轉化 <update id="updateInventory" parameterType="com.docc.model.Inventory"> update BUS_INVENTORY set orgcode 

java spring框架,控制層接收日期型別資料出現403,接收不到等問題

總結的兩個日期接收器 一 :前端傳字串型別日期 條件:只會接收到 指定型別 日期yyyy-MM-dd可以按自己想的 寫 @InitBinder protected void initBinder(WebDataBinder binder) { binder.registerCustom

Navicat匯入mysql大資料出錯解決方法

Navicat 自己到處的資料,匯入時出現無法匯入的情況。 最後選擇利用MySQL命令匯入方式完成資料匯入 用到命令 use  快捷方式   \u      source 快捷方式   \. 快捷方式可以通過help查詢 mysql>\u dataname mysql

使用BeanUtils轉換表單日期型別資料的兩種方法

//使用BeanUtils提供的轉換器來對時間進行轉換  方法一、  使用BueanUtils提供好的日期DataLocaleConverter轉換器ConvertUtils.register(new DateLocaleConverter(), Date.class);Be

PLSQL查詢date型別日期顯示星期的問題解決方法

今天查出一個表(語句select * from a),然後將查詢結果右鍵copy to excel的時候報錯(如圖) 仔細一看,是birthday欄位(型別date)顯示和之前不一樣了(如圖) 而之前的是(之前是在另一臺電腦上查詢並匯出excel,一切正常) 所以我想

【sql】將 float 轉換為資料型別 numeric 出現算術溢位錯誤

sql中float型別的取值範圍? 大於9999999999的情況下,就會報錯將 float 轉換為資料型別 numeric 時出現算術溢位錯誤   insert into[dbo].[T_DATA_DISEASE](STATIONCODE,MONIDATE,RATE,STYL

使用Mybatis查詢,返回時間資料沒有分秒 解決方法

今天我在用mybatis查詢資料時,發現返回的時間資料只返回了日期  並沒有 ‘時’,‘分’,‘秒’。 後來我想到:Oralce的日期型別有很多種,Date ,Timestamp等,那是不是和我xml裡面配置的jdbcType型別有關, 1.檢查你的mysql資料表 &nbs

解決使用 Jinja2 插入 JSON 資料出現的亂碼

之前在用 flask 搭建一個網頁時,我想要在模版中傳入一個 JSON 的字串,結果發現通過 Jinja2 傳入的 JSON 資料變成了了亂碼。其中的引號和空格都變為了 &#xx; 的形式: var humidityJSON = {{ humidityJSON }}; 傳入之後:

解決mysql插入資料出現Incorrect string value: '\xF0\x9F...' for column 'name' at row 1的異常

這個問題,原因是UTF-8編碼有可能是兩個、三個、四個位元組。Emoji表情或者某些特殊字元是4個位元組,而MySQL的utf8編碼最多3個位元組,所以資料插不進去。 我的解決方案是這樣的 1.在mysql的安裝目錄下找到my.ini,作如下修改:   [mysqld] character

SpringMVC在返回JSON資料出現406錯誤解決方案

       在SpringMVC框架的使用中常常會使用@ResponseBody註解,修飾“處理器”(Controller的方法),這樣在處理器在返回完畢後,就不走邏輯檢視,而是將返回的物件轉成JSON字串響應給客戶端,但這種操作有時會出現406錯誤。

返回json資料,格式化日期型別去掉分秒

private Date xxx; 返回json資料,預設帶著時分秒00:00:00,去掉時分秒使用註解@JsonFiled 1需要引fastjson包 <!-- https://mvnrepo

navicat MySQL 匯出資料出現1577錯誤解決方法

問題描述: Navicat for MySQL匯出任何一個數據庫,都會提示:1577 – Cannot proceed because system tables used by Event Scheduler where found damaged at server s

SpringMVC同時使用和日期轉換Formatter出現問題的解決方法

配置了 <mvc:annotation-driven conversion-service="conversionService" /> <bean id="conve

C# post資料 出現如下錯誤: System.Net.WebException: 遠端伺服器返回錯誤: (417) Expectation Failed 的解決辦法

問題描述: 服務端環境: linux + apache(lighttpd) + php5 客戶端環境: windowsxp + iis + .net 呼叫時出現如下錯誤: System.Net.WebException: 遠端伺服器返回錯誤: (417) Expectation Failed。     在 S

DataGrid儲存資料出現錯誤解決辦法.

解決辦法:前臺設定DataGridDataKeyField="ID"錯誤提示:Server Error in '/News' Application. Index was out of range. Must be non-negative and

Android 查詢Sqlite表中的資料,表中必須得有_id欄位,否則報錯

1.情況:使用外部自建表 .db 檔案(自建的表,沒有_id 欄位),通過raw 載入/拷貝到內部儲存中去。當我想去與 SimpleCursorAdapter進行關聯使用的時候,即進行對庫的表查詢,返回

STM32F103ZE微控制器FSMC介面讀取NAND Flash晶片K9F1G08U0E的資料出現數據丟失的解決辦法

【問題】 STM32微控制器使用FSMC讀取K9F1G08U0E NAND Flash時,出現部分位元組丟失的情況。例如:Flash儲存器中儲存有連續的0xff位元組,則在進行連續讀(Page Read)操作時可能會丟失部分0xff。 例如,寫入以下資料到某一頁的開頭(

解決從Mysql讀取資料出現括號和逗號的問題。

我們既然會把資料存進資料庫理面,為的就是再我們有需要的時候取出來,不過取出來的時候卻出現了奇怪的問題。比如說下面這種:那麼導致這樣的情況出現的程式碼長什麼樣呢,請看:items = cursor.fetchall() for row in items: print(r

python自動化測試之mysql5.0版本資料庫查詢資料出現亂碼問題分析

1、確保資料庫編碼是utf8編碼。若不是,請將my.ini的client,mysql,mysqld三個欄位下面新增default-character-set = utf8,這樣可以永久改變在新建資料庫時的編碼時utf8。然後重新mysql服務,進入到資料庫中,輸入show variables like &ls